Eleazar wants deeper probe into death of provincial barangay chiefs

Philippine National Police (PNP) chief Police General Guillermo Lorenzo Eleazar directed a thorough investigation into the recent killings of barangay chiefs perpetrated in some provinces.

According to police reports reaching the office of the PNP chief, one Carlito Pacayra, chairman of Barangay Canlobo in Pinabacdao, Samar, was gunned down while he was resting in a hammock last Thursday (Nov. 4).

On the other hand, barangay chairperson Zoilo de Belen was shot dead at the boundary arc of Barangay Lambakin in Jaen, Nueva Ecija.

“Dalawang kapitan ng barangay ang pinatay sa Nueva Ecija at Samar kaya inatasan ko na ang lahat ng chief of police sa buong bansa na makipag-pulong sa mga pinuno ng Association of Barangay Captains (ABC) sa kani-kanilang lugar upang masusing pag-usapan ang seguridad ng bawat barangay officials,” Eleazar said.

“I have also directed the Regional Directors of PRO3 and PRO8 to prioritize these two cases and hold accountable all those responsible in order to send a strong message that the PNP will not allow these brazen killings. The assurance that those who perpetrated these crimes will be punished is itself, a preventive measure to prevent these from happening in the future especially on the days leading to the May 2022 elections,” he added.

Eleazar condoled with the families of the victims as he also denounced these senseless killings against barangay officials. He tasked local police units to heighten security measures to prevent this from happening again.

“Nakikiramay ako sa naulilang pamilya nina Barangay Lambakin, Nueva Ecija captain Zoilo de Belen at Barangay Canlobo chairman Carlito Pacayra ng bayan ng Pinabacdao, Samar at tinitiyak ko sa inyo na tututukan ko ang dalawang kasong ito,” the PNP chief said.

Eleazar said all angles would be checked to establish the real motive of the slays.

To deter these crimes, he also ordered police chiefs and unit commanders to assess if there is a need to adjust their security measures to ensure the security and protection of the communities.

“I am directing all local police units to come up with a security risk assessment on barangay officials in their respective areas of responsibility and make the appropriate adjustments if necessary for their protection. All PNP units should also give special focus on their campaigns against loose firearms and private armed group,” Eleazar said. (PNP-PIO) – bny
